How Elon Musk's Neuralink brain implant will save data in the Brain
Elon Musk's Neuralink is a cutting-edge brain implant technology that aims to revolutionize the way we interact with computers and store information. The technology involves implanting tiny electrodes into the brain that can read and write data, effectively creating a high-bandwidth interface between the brain and computers.
One of the key benefits of this technology is the potential to save data directly into the brain. This could mean that individuals no longer need to rely on external devices such as smartphones or computers to store and access information. Instead, they could simply access their memories or data directly from their brains.
For example, imagine being able to instantly recall information such as phone numbers, passwords, or even entire books without the need to search for them on a device. This could be especially helpful for people with cognitive impairments or memory loss.
However, it's important to note that the technology is still in its early stages and much more research is needed before it can be widely adopted. Additionally, there are also important ethical considerations surrounding the use of brain implants and the potential risks associated with them.
Overall, Elon Musk's Neuralink technology holds tremendous promise for the future of computing and human interaction with technology.
